4,909-Company AI-Readiness Audit: Japan vs US vs Europe (2026)

Published 2026-05-21 · Updated 2026-05-22 · Original research by JFSC

Japanese listed companies are not blocking AI bots. They simply have not implemented machine-readable web standards. This audit of 4,909 listed companies across Japan, the US, and Europe reveals a structural lag — and what it means for global investors evaluating Japanese mid-market targets.

TL;DR Audit of 4,909 listed companies (Japan 3,698 / US 507 / Europe 704) shows Japan's robots.txt fetch rate at only 19.7%, vs US 68.6% and Europe 88.2%. Among those that do serve robots.txt, Japan's AI-blocking ratio is the lowest of the three regions (2.7%). llms.txt adoption: Japan 6.7%, US 15.8%, Europe 16.2%. The earlier hypothesis that "Japanese companies are defensive against AI" is refuted. The real story is that Japan is one generation behind on basic machine-readable web standards.
Five core findings
  1. Japan's "AI-blocking" hypothesis is wrong. AI exclusion rate of 2.7% (within fetched robots.txt) is the lowest of the three regions.
  2. The real lag is robots.txt itself. Only 19.7% of Japanese listed companies serve a fetchable robots.txt, versus 68.6% in the US and 88.2% in Europe.
  3. llms.txt adoption is 1/2.5 of Western peers (Japan 6.7% / US 15.8% / Europe 16.2%).
  4. Overall SEO equipment score (sitemap.xml, schema.org, Open Graph, canonical, etc.) is also lowest in Japan (Japan 3.77 / US 5.97 / Europe 6.94 on a 0–10 scale).
  5. Common pattern across all three regions: Infrastructure-sensitive sectors (Utilities, Energy) show the highest AI-blocking rates (US Utilities 25%, US Energy 20%, Europe Utilities 17.4%) — likely reflecting deliberate restriction of operational details, not regional culture.

Why this matters for global investors in Japanese SMEs

Cross-border M&A involving Japanese mid-market companies is increasingly mediated by AI-assisted research: Claude, ChatGPT, Perplexity, and Google's AI Overviews are now standard tools for initial market scoping, target identification, and regulatory analysis. When a target company is invisible to these systems (no robots.txt, no llms.txt, weak schema markup), it effectively disappears from this layer of due diligence.

This audit reveals that Japan's underexposure on AI surfaces is not a deliberate stance — it is the consequence of being one technology cycle behind on basic web infrastructure. For acquirers, this creates an information arbitrage: Japanese targets with strong fundamentals but weak web standards are systematically underrepresented in AI-driven market scans, which can translate into less competitive bidding and more favorable acquisition dynamics.

Methodology

Sample composition (N = 4,909)

RegionNSource
Japan3,698Tokyo Stock Exchange Prime-listed firms (corp_jp_listed_seo_ai.csv, May 2026)
United States507S&P 500 + Fortune 500 sample (corp_us_seo_ai.csv)
Europe704STOXX 600 + FTSE 100 + selected indices (corp_eu_seo_ai.csv)

Data quality note

An earlier release (2026-05-20) used a 183-company sub-sample (corp_full_seo_ai.csv) that turned out to be a curated set of AI-aware companies, producing a misleading AI-blocking rate of 51.3%. The figures here use the canonical 3,698-company Japanese sample. This correction is documented as part of JFSC's data-quality protocol.

Three-region comparison (N = 4,909)

Region N robots.txt fetch AI blocking (within fetched) llms.txt SEO equipment (avg, 0–10)
Japan (canonical)3,69819.7%2.7%6.7%3.77
United States50768.6%8.9%15.8%5.97
Europe70488.2%5.6%16.2%6.94

Sector-level findings (selected, N ≥ 20)

United States by GICS Level 1

SectorNrobots.txtAI blockingllms.txtSEO
Industrials7967.1%3.8%21.5%6.76
Financials7474.3%9.1%14.9%6.58
Information Technology7375.3%10.9%27.4%4.77
Health Care5971.2%7.1%8.5%5.97
Utilities3151.6%25.0%6.5%5.81
Energy2171.4%20.0%9.5%6.95

Observation: US Information Technology shows the highest llms.txt adoption (27.4%), suggesting AI-native firms are leading the standard's diffusion. Utilities and Energy show the highest AI-blocking rates.

Europe (sector aggregates)

SectorNrobots.txtAI blockingllms.txtSEO
Financials8889.8%3.8%17.0%7.50
Industrials7893.6%2.7%21.8%7.65
Health Care40100.0%2.5%17.5%7.00
Real Estate3183.9%11.5%12.9%7.97
Utilities2592.0%17.4%12.0%7.20
Banks2290.9%0.0%22.7%7.55

Observation: European Health Care achieves 100% robots.txt fetch rate. Utilities and Real Estate exhibit elevated AI blocking similar to the US pattern.

Cross-region patterns

Infrastructure-sensitive sectors block AI consistently across regions

Utilities and Energy display elevated AI-blocking rates in both the US (Utilities 25%, Energy 20%) and Europe (Utilities 17.4%). Japan's small sample in these sectors (Utilities N=28, Energy N=14) precludes confident cross-region comparison, but the pattern itself appears region-independent — driven by content sensitivity (operational details, critical infrastructure data) rather than national culture.

Financials and Industrials are AI-friendly with strong llms.txt diffusion

Banks and large industrial firms benefit from AI distribution of corporate disclosures and product information. European Banks reach 22.7% llms.txt adoption; US Industrials reach 21.5%.

Japan's lag is structural, not strategic

Across every Japanese GICS sector measured, robots.txt fetch rates remain in the 10–25% range. Consumer Staples (food) shows a particularly low SEO equipment score of 1.95. The Japan-wide pattern is consistent with delayed adoption of basic web standards rather than deliberate AI exclusion.
